Crop Planting Structure Optimization Analysis Based on Water Footprint in Gansu Province

Abstract  

The concept of water footprint introduced a novel thought on studying the sustainable utilization of water resources. The concept widens both the denotation and connotation of the traditional water resources evaluation system. In this paper, the CLIMWAT database and CROPWAT software, which were recommended by FAO, were used to calculate the crop water footprint in Jiuquan, Wuwei, Lanzhou, Pingliang and Tianshui of Gansu Province; and to construct the crop planting structure on the basis of rational utilization of water resources; to advocate the fully utilization of the green water resources; to minimize the negative environmental impacts of the blue water resources over-usage, the environmental deteriorations include the declination of groundwater level, soil salinization, water erosion and soil degradation. The results thus provide a new approach to study the environmental protection, water conservation and efficiency improvement, and the development of regional special agricultural industries.
